If you publish short books, I recommend creating a Kindle series around your main topic.  Your series title can be related to your main topic.  Then, each small book can focus on a specific problem within that topic.  </span></p> <p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Publishing a book series helps you build authority in that niche; people will eventually know that you know your stuff.  </span></p> <p><span style="font-weight: 400;">One of the first series that I created was my vegetarian cookbook series.  There were seven books in the series and they sold really well.  Each book in the series then promoted the others. </span></p> <p><span style="font-weight: 400;">Instead of having one cookbook with ALL the recipes, I broke it down by topic as follows:</span></p> <ol>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">Breakfast Recipes</span></li>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">Lunch Recipes</span></li>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">Main Entrees</span></li>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">Appetizer Recipes</span></li>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">Salad Recipes</span></li>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">Soup, Stew, and Chili Recipes</span></li> <li><span style="font-weight: 400;">The Ultimate Guide to Vegetarian Cooking with ALL the recipes</span></li> </ol> <p><span style="font-weight: 400;">By now, you should be getting the idea.</span></p> <p><span style="font-weight: 400;">What seems to work best is when you have six or seven books in the series.  That seems to be the sweet spot, where Amazon starts promoting the other books for you and doing some advertising for you.
